سرور مجازی بخشی از یک سرور فیزیکی و مناسب کسانی است که به دنبال یک میزبانی وب حرفهای هستند. سرور مجازی دارای امکاناتی از جمله دسترسی روت، منابع قابلتنظیم و امنیت پیشرفته را به همراه قیمت مناسب است.
در دنیای مدرن میزبانی وب، سرور مجازی (VPS) راهحلی هوشمندانه است که با تقسیم یک سرور فیزیکی به بخشهای مستقل، کنترل و امنیت سرور اختصاصی را با هزینهای مقرون به صرفه فراهم میکند. این فناوری از تکنیکهای مجازیسازی برای ارائه انعطافپذیری، مقیاسپذیری و بهینهسازی منابع بهره میبرد و امکان مدیریت آسان و سفارشیسازی دقیق محیط میزبانی را به کاربران میدهد؛ ما امروز در این مقاله قصد داریم به این که سرور مجازی چیست و چگونه کار میکند بپردازیم.
سرور مجازی (Virtual Private Server) بخشی از یک سرور فیزیکی است که توسط نرم افزارهای مجازی سازی به چند سرور تقسیم می شود و به عنوان یک سرویس توسط یک شرکت میزبانی اینترنتی فروخته میشود. سرور مجازی که به اختصار به آن VPS گفته میشود، ماشینی است که یک محیط ایزوله و اختصاصی برای میزبانی کلیه نرمافزارها و دادههای مورد نیاز برای اجرای یک اپلیکیشن یا وبسایت فراهم میکند.
VPS بخشی از سرور اختصاصی است که به صورت مستقل عمل میکند. VPS (وی پی اس) با استفاده از فناوری مجازیسازی برای ایجاد چندین محیط مجازی جدا از هم روی یک سرور فیزیکی واحد عمل میکند، این قابلیت از طریق یک لایه نرمافزاری بهنام Hypervisor بین سختافزار فیزیکی و ماشینهای مجازی به دست میآید. هایپروایزر منابع اختصاصی سرور را به هر VPS اختصاص میدهد و اطمینان ایجاد میکند که آنها مستقل از یکدیگر کار کنند.
هر VPS دارای سیستمعام خاص خود، منابع اختصاصی و دسترسی روت است. کاربران این امکان را دارند که نرمافزار موردنظرشان را نصب و پیکربندی کنند و همانند یک سرور فیزیکی، مدیریت سرور را انجام دهند. ایزولهسازی VPSها تضمین میکند که فعالیتهای یک کاربر روی دیگر کاربران همان سرور فیزیکی تاثیر نمیگذارد و ثبات، سرعت و امنیت بهتری را برای میزبانی وبسایتها، اپلیکیشنها یا سایر خدمات ارائه میدهد.
انواع سرور مجازی را میتوان بر اساس نحوه مدیریت، سیستم عامل و موقعیت مکانی به 3 دسته تقسیم میشود و در ادامه در مورد ویژگیها و کاربرد هر کدام بیشتر توضیح میدهیم:
سرورهای مجازی معمولاً با دو سیستمعامل اصلی ویندوز و لینوکس ارائه میشوند که در ادامه هر یک را معرفی میکنیم:
این نوع سرور مجازی بر روی سیستمعامل ویندوز اجرا میشود و کاربرانی که به برنامههای مایکروسافت مانند ASP.NET،MS SQL و Visual Basic نیاز دارند، سرور مجازی ویندوز را را انتخاب میکنند. Windows VPS دارای مزایای زیر است:
اگر میخواهید بدانید که این نوع VPS چیست، باید بگوییم که این سرور بروی سیستمعامل لینوکس مانند اوبونتو، CentOS یا Debian اجرا میشود. سرور مجازی لینوکسی بهدلیل پایداری مناسب، عملکرد مطمئن و منبعباز بودن، طرفداران زیادی دارد و بهطور گسترده مورد استفاده قرار میگیرد.
از ویژگیهای کلیدی سرور لینوکسی میتوان به موارد زیر اشاره کرد:
سرورهای مجازی با توجه به موقعیت مکانی به سه دسته زیر تقسیم میشوند:
سرورهای مجازی دارای انعطافپذیری بالا، قابلیت نصب و پیکربندی نرمافزارهای مورد نیاز، مقیاسپذیری و… است و کاربران کنترل کاملی بر تنظیمات سرور داشته دارند. در این بخش ویژگیهای منحصربهفرد سرور مجازی را آوردهایم:
با دسترسی روت، کنترل کاملی را روی سرور فراهم میشود و به شما امکان میدهد تا آن را مطابق با نیازهای خاص خود پیکربندی کنید. بهعلاوه امکان نصب نرمافزار سفارشی، اقدامات امنیتی و بهروزرسانی سیستم وجود دارد.
هر VPS بهطور مستقل با سیستمعامل و منابع اختصاصی خود کار میکند. بههمین دلیل از تاثیرگذاری سایر کاربران بر روی VPS شما جلوگیری میکند و ثبات و امنیت آن را افزایش میدهد.
سرور مجازی، امکان انتخاب از بین سیستمعاملهای لینوکس یا ویندوز را ارائه میدهد تا بتوانید سیستمعاملی را انتخاب کنید که به بهترین شکل با نیازهای شما مطابقت داشته باشد.
VPSها معمولا دارای ویژگی پشتیبانگیری خودکار برای محافظت از دادهها و اطمینان از بازیابی سریع در صورت ازدستدادن اطلاعات هستند. بهعلاوه، به امکانات امنیتی قوی مانند فایروال، حفاظت DDoS و پشتیبانی از گواهی SSL برای محافظت از سرور مجهز شدهاند.
در سرورهای مجازی میتوانید منابعی مانند CPU، RAM و فضای ذخیرهسازی را بر اساس نیازهای خود افزایش دهید یا کاهش دهید. این انعطافپذیری کمک میکند با توجه به تغییرات ترافیک و نیازهای پردازشی، منابع سرور را بهینهسازی کنید و از هزینههای اضافی جلوگیری کنید.
در این قسمت بررسی میکنیم که مزایا و معایب VPS چیست.
سرور مجارزی با امکانات و قابلیتهایی که دارد برای کسانی که به دنبال میزبانی وب حرفهای هستند مناسب است و دارای کاربردهای زیر است:
اولین و مهمترین کاربرد سرور مجازی میزبانی وب است، این سرویس برای وبسایتهای پربازدید کاربرد دارد و عملکرد، امنیت و مقیاسپذیری بهتری در مقایسه با هاست اشتراکی ارائه میدهد. سرور مجازی افزایش ترافیک را مدیریت میکند و یک محیط پایدار برای سایتهایی با ورودی بالا ارائه میدهد.
توسعهدهندگان اپلیکیشن از سرور مجازی اندروید برای ایجاد محیطهای توسعه، آزمایش اپلیکیشنهای جدید و اجرای سیستمهای یکپارچهسازی/ استقرار مداوم (CI/CD) استفاده میکنند.
سرورهای مجازی میتوانند میزبان سرورهای گیم خصوصی برای انجام بازیهای چندنفره مانند Minecraft، Rust و Terraria باشند. سفارشیسازی، کاهش تاخیر و عملکرد پایدار آنها، باعث شده است که به یک جایگزین مقرونبهصرفه برای سرورهای بازی اختصاصی تبدیل شوند.
کسبوکارها میتوانند سرورهای ایمیل خود را با VPS راهاندازی کنند تا از هزینههای مربوط به خدمات ایمیل شخص ثالث جلوگیری کنند و کنترل و مدیریت بهترین بر روی ایمیلهای خود داشته باشند.
از سرورهای مجازی میتوان برای میزبانی سرورهای VoIP استفاده کرد که امکان برقراری ارتباطات اینترنتی (مثل تماسهای صوتی و تصویری) را برای کسبوکارها و گیمهای گروهی فراهم میکند و در عین حال حریم خصوصی و کنترل کانالهای ارتباطی را تضمین میکند.
سرور مجازی برای میزبانی یک شبکه خصوصی مجازی (VPN) کاربرد دارد و با افزایش امنیت و حریم خصوصی آنلاین از دادهها در برابر هکرهای احتمالی محافظت میکند.
از دیگر کاربردهای VPS برای ذخیره سازی دادههاست و بهعنوان یک سرور پشتیبان عمل میکند و مکانی امن برای ذخیره دادههای مهم ارائه میدهد.
VPS یک بستر قدرتمند و انعطافپذیر برای اجرای رباتهای تلگرامی است. با استفاده از سرور مجازی، میتوانید ربات خود را با پایداری، سرعت و امنیت بیشتری اجرا کنید.
کسبوکارها میتوانند از این نوع میزبانی وب برای ایجاد سرویسهای ابری خصوصی برای میزبانی اپلیکیشنها، پایگاههای داده و سایر منابع استفاده کنند که کنترل و امنیت بیشتری ارائه میدهند.
در مقاله کاربردهای سرور مجازی اطلاعات کاملی در مورد
سرور مجازی برخلاف هاست اشتراکی، دسترسی روت کامل دارد و به کاربران اجازه میدهد تا سیستمعامل، نرمافزار و تنظیمات خود را نصب و پیکربندی کنند و سطح بالایی از کنترل و انعطافپذیری را در اختیار داشته باشند.
در هاست اشتراکی ممکن است منابع توسط یکی از مشترکان به صورت کامل استفاده شود به طوریکه بقیه سرویس های میزبانی شده مثل سایر وب سایت ها دان شوند اما در سرور مجازی تعداد کمی کاربر دارد و منابع هر فرد مختص خود اوست. از نظر قیمت هاست اشتراکی مقرون به صرفه تر است اما امکانات و قابلیتهای کمتری نسبت به سرور مجازی دارد.
سرور اختصاصی و مجازی هر دو دارای منابع بیشتری نسبت به سایر سرویسها هستند اما VPS از نظر سخت افزار قویتر است و منابع بیشتری دارد. یکی دیگر از تفاوت های این دو سرویس این است که سرورهای اختصاصی دسترسی انحصاری به تمام منابع سختافزاری دارند، درحالیکه سرورهای مجازی تنها به منابعی دسترسی دارند که برای آنها تعیین شده است. از نظر قیمت سرورهای مجازی مقرونبهصرفهتر هستند وا سرورهای اختصاصی گرانتر هستند.
برای انتخاب یک سرور مجازی مناسب، باید به عواملی مانند منابع سختافزاری (RAM، CPU، فضای ذخیرهسازی)، سیستمعامل دلخواه (لینوکس یا ویندوز)، و پشتیبانی فنی توجه کرد. از میان گزینههای موجود، سرور مجازی راست چین کلود با ویژگیهایی نظیر آپتایم 99.99%، پشتیبانی 24 ساعته، و ارائه گواهی SSL رایگان انتخابی ایدهآل برای میزبانی مطمئن و ایمن هستند. همچنین، این مجموعه با استفاده از سیستمهای مانیتورینگ قوی به شما اطمینان میدهد که سرور شما در هر لحظه تحت نظارت دقیق قرار دارد. با این ویژگیها، راست چین کلود میتواند گزینهای عالی برای کسبوکارها و پروژههای حساس باشد.
و در پایان
در این مقاله دانستیم سرور مجازی چیست، چه مزیت و معایبی دارد، تفاوت آن با هاست اشتراکی چیست و برای خرید سرور مجازی به چه نکاتی باید توجه کرد؛ از این که تا اینجا همراه ما بودید ممنونیم؛ اگر هنوز هم ابهاماتی در مورد سرورهای مجازی دارید، نگران نباشید. بخش نظرات مکانی امن برای پرسیدن هرگونه سوال است.
سوال متداول
VPS نوعی میزبانی وب است که از فناوری مجازیسازی برای تقسیم یک سرور فیزیکی به چندین سرور مجازی استفاده میکند. در طرف مقابل، VPN سرویسی است که یک اتصال امن و رمزگذاریشده از طریق اینترنت را ایجاد میکند و به کاربران امکان میدهد تا با مخفیکردن آدرس IP خود بهصورت ناشناس از وب استفاده کنند.
انتخاب یک VPS مناسب به عوامل زیاد بستگی دارد؛ رم، فضای ذخیرهسازی و موقعیت جغرافیایی دیتاسنتر از مهمترین این عوامل هستند.
انتخاب بین سرور مجازی ایرانی و خارجی به عوامل مختلفی مثل بودجه، نوع وبسایت و اولویت شما بستگی دارد. سرورهای ایرانی معمولاً ارزانتر و پشتیبانی فارسی دارند اما ممکن است سرعت و پایداری کمتری داشته باشند. سرورهای خارجی برعکس، گرانترند اما سرعت و پایداری بالاتری دارند.
میزبانی VPS می تواند امنیت بیشتری نسبت به هاست اشتراکی ارائه دهد، زیرا هر VPS در یک محیط ایزوله عمل می کند و خطر تأثیر یک حساب کاربری در معرض خطر روی دیگران را در همان سرور کاهش می دهد.